  • This simple time delay can either be an ON or OFF time delay by selecting relay contacts. Basic circuit charges a capacitor to turn on a low side relay. Switching point is determined by the FET gate voltage and sensitivity of relay. Relay turns on when relay and FET gate voltage are high enough. This provides an additional hot start time delay for my fridge.

      I made a couple fans mounting three and four 12V computer fans for sleeping at night. Only an hour later temps can drop dramatically. I use only a FET capacitor and resistor for a time delay to turn them off. Just a momentary switch to turn them on. Even a FET has capacitance. You can touch your finger to the gate and 12V and it will turn on for an extremely long time. Of course, that finger can also deliver a zap which will destroy it. All FET need some resistor on the gate to pull it down so it doesn't float.
